A new installment of the beloved horror game franchise, Until Dawn 2, is set to launch exclusively on PS5 on January 28, 2027. This announcement has ignited discussions within the gaming community, with people showcasing a blend of excitement and criticism.

Exclusive Release Controversy

Many people have voiced their opinions about the exclusivity of the game. While some are thrilled about the sequel, others point out the implications of keeping popular titles limited to a single platform.

Different Developers Behind the Scenes

Curiously, the sequel won't be helmed by the same team that made the first game. Instead, Firesprite is taking the reins, stirring questions about how the new installment will differ from its predecessor. "It kinda is the same team. The original team left Supermassive a long time ago," said a user.
